Conveniently located across the street from Rockefeller Center, Saks Fifth Avenue creates fun and fantastical Christmas window displays that are always a crowd favorite. Saks’ three-dimensional, musical, animated exhibits draw huge holiday crowds who can’t help but become captivated!
